7.4 liters is equal to 0.0074 cubic meters.
A liter is a unit of volume that measures the amount of space occupied by a liquid or gas. Cubic meters, on the other hand, is a volume measurement in the metric system representing the volume of a cube with edges one meter in length. Converting 7.4 liters to cubic meters simply means expressing that volume in a different unit.

Conversion Formula
The conversion between liters and cubic meters relies on the relationship that 1 liter equals exactly 0.001 cubic meters. This happens because one cubic meter contains 1000 liters. So to convert liters to cubic meters, you divide the number of liters by 1000.
Why this works: a liter is defined as a cubic decimeter (10 cm × 10 cm × 10 cm), and since a meter is 10 decimeters, a cubic meter contains 1000 cubic decimeters, or 1000 liters.
Example calculation for 7.4 liters:
- Start with 7.4 liters
- Divide 7.4 by 1000 (because 1000 liters = 1 cubic meter)
- 7.4 ÷ 1000 = 0.0074 cubic meters

Conversion Definitions
Liter: Liter is a metric unit of volume, equal to one cubic decimeter (dm³). It measures the space occupied by a fluid or solid, commonly used for liquids like water, milk, or fuel. One liter equals 1000 milliliters or 0.001 cubic meters, making it practical for everyday volume measurements.

Conversion FAQs
Why do we divide liters by 1000 to convert to cubic meters?
Because one cubic meter contains exactly 1000 liters, dividing the liter value by 1000 converts it to cubic meters. The liter is based on a cubic decimeter, and since a meter is 10 decimeters, cubing that makes 1000 cubic decimeters or liters in one cubic meter.
Can liters be converted directly to cubic centimeters?
Yes, one liter equals 1000 cubic centimeters. Since a liter is a cubic decimeter and a decimeter is 10 centimeters, cubing 10 cm gives 1000 cm³. So converting liters to cubic centimeters means multiplying by 1000 instead of dividing as with cubic meters.
Is the conversion between liters and cubic meters accurate for all substances?
The conversion is based on volume units and is accurate regardless of substance, because it measures space occupied, but actual mass or weight can differ depending on material density. So volume conversion applies universally, but other properties need separate calculation.

What practical applications require converting liters to cubic meters?
Conversions are useful in engineering, fluid dynamics, storage capacity calculations, and scientific experiments where volume measurements must be unified in one system, often cubic meters for large-scale or industrial calculations, while liters suit everyday quantities.
